Exceptional Student Services - (Special Education)
- Philosophy of the Board of Directors -
Relating to the Education of Children with Disabilities
The San Luis Valley Board of Cooperative Educational Services is committed to the basic premise that the purpose of a public school education is to help each child, including those with disabilities, develop to the limit of his/her own capacity. Our goal is to provide full educational opportunities to all children with disabilities. Each child with a disability shall be offered an individual education program to meet his/her needs.
It shall be the philosophy of the SLV BOCES to provide a free and appropriate public education to all eligible students from 3 to 21 years of age. The free educational concept shall encompass direct and related services as stipulated by state and federal statutes. Students receiving special education will have these services provided in the least restrictive educational environment which will be as close to their home as possible.
Special Education Services
Services for children and youth with disabilities in the SLV BOCES undergo continual refinement as greater understanding is achieved, as research provides better direction, and as legal mandates change. The Director of Special Education ensures that the process is reviewed and updated as needed on a yearly basis. The Director of Special Education also ensures that BOCES and local special education staff comply with both state and federal regulations regarding provision of services to students with disabilities.
Each district determines the support staff needed to implement its individual district's special education program. The program is then implemented through the efforts of BOCES support staff, instructional and itinerant staff members, as well as district instructional staff members who serve students with specific handicapping conditions.
Support services are delivered from the central administrative unit to participating school districts, instructional staff and disabled students. Special Education providers are assigned to districts based upon the number of students served.
